Well you can! These are things that I have been able to accomplish just by simply using some rules and strategies I have set in place. Here are just a few of them that promote relationship building to build Strategic Alliances & Joint Ventures with others.
Set your intent or goal that you want to create prior to attending the event. If you don’t know what you want you can’t make it happen.
Know your ideal JV Partner: What are their values, Vision, mission and goals? Can you align yourself with them?
Know your Strengths & Weaknesses: Joint Ventures are all about leverage and give and take. You have to know what you have to offer that can enhance and compliment your potential partner and them you.
Know Your Target Market:Does you potential partner have the same market?
Be in Contribution & Collaboration: Find out what your new friend does and what their biggest challenges are and help them solve their problem. If you cant then connect them with someone who can. Connecting them to someone at the event is very powerful. Be sure to follow up with them and provide them their new resources contact info if you didn’t connect them at the event.
Be 100% Authentic and truly interested in them: Don’t talk about you! This is about them. Remember you are looking for ways to help or be in contribution with this person.
Never approach someone and say “I want to JV with YOU. This is a complete turn off. Instead ask them in a way that not only makes them feel good but tell them whats in it for them. IE: Would you be open to the possibility of being showcased as an expert to my list of 10,000 and given the opportunity to promote your new product?
Give a Live and Meaningful Testimonial: If you have worked with any of the speakers at the event you are attending then by all means feel free to give a heart felt testimonial for them. The best time to do this is toward the end or right before their offer. This is something they will remember.
DO your research before the event: Choose no more than 5 or 6 people to connect with for a two day event and no more than 2 or 3 for a one day event. Then really take the time to get to know these individuals, take them to lunch or dinner. Use your time wisely.
The Fortune is in the Follow up: We have heard this a million times yet people don’t do it. Have a follow up system in place before you go. Make sure your contact is a personalized, meaning don’t load them into an auto-responder that goes out to everyone.
BONUS: Always keep in mind that for JVs to work they have to be a win/win for both parties or they are a NO go! (win/win doesn’t necessarily mean 50/50)

4 Strategies Guaranteed to Get You Noticed Online
Posted on June 15, 2011 by Randi
As online networking strategies become more prevalent for marketers, many businesses are struggling to get the visibility they need in order to achieve their goals. Have you ever wondered what it takes to get your business noticed online? Today I’d like to share with you four of the strategies I use that are guaranteed to produce results!
Create valuable content
The content you create must be valuable to your target audience. This sounds pretty simple but very often quality gets left behind in favor of quantity.
Begin by forming two large types of content. The first should be lead generating content such as whitepapers, ebooks and reports that are intended to solve a pain your target audience is facing and showcase you as an expert in this area. The second should be informational content that is intended to share quality, helpful information that is valuable to your target audience and will showcase your brand in a positive light. This content typically comes in the form of blog posts, articles, videos, etc.
And don’t forget that your content must speak directly to your chosen target audience! You can’t address their pains or solve their problems if you don’t know exactly who you’re talking to!
Encourage sharing
If you are going to go to the trouble of creating valuable and engaging content then it only makes sense to let others help you share it! Make sure you have a prominent RSS feed on your website/blog so those who are interested in your content can easily subscribe to it. Add Tweet buttons, Facebook “Like” buttons, “Send” buttons and “Share” buttons to your content so others can share it with their favorite networks. These are all very simple things you can do to ensure your content has the best opportunity for getting seen!
Get Social
If you haven’t done this already then it’s time for you to get social. Once you have great content and are allowing others to share it, you’ll want to begin connecting with your target audience, listening to them and sharing that value yourself! Sites like Twitter and Facebook allow you to join your target market’s community, connect with them and share information that they will find valuable. Social bookmarking sites like Digg, Delicious and Reddit are another great way to help your content get found with the right audience.
And never underestimate the importance of sharing a little of yourself as you interact in an online environment. Some of the best connections I’ve ever made were as a direct result of something personal, a quote, a sentiment or even just a kind word. Whichever sites you choose to use, you’ll want to ensure that you are there to interact and not just promote. People will be able to see through to your underlying intentions and your results will be directly proportional to how others perceive you.
Syndicate your content
Now you’re ready to begin syndicating your content! The purpose of the content you create is to educate your market, provide them with value and show them the way back to your website. That means you’ll need to send that content out and away from your website so it can act on your behalf to direct people back to your website in order to buy. Don’t just put your new white paper, case study, article or blog post up on your website and wonder why it isn’t working. Go ahead and add it to your website but then send a link to it out among your target audience. You can do this by posting a link to your content on Twitter, Facebook, LinkedIn, etc. You can bookmark it via Digg or Reddit. Encourage your audience to read it, share their thoughts with you, ask questions about it and get to know you a little better as a result.
There are some great tools out there that will help support your content syndication efforts and make things a bit easier. Just a few of these great tools include Posterous, which allows you to syndicate your content simply by sending an email! Networked Blogs is another great Facebook app which allows you to syndicate your blog post to your Facebook newsfeed. TubeMogul allows you to syndicate your videos out to multiple online video sites with a simple click of a button!
Technology is a wonderful thing and the tools and resources available to help with content syndication just keep coming! Now, the 5 keys for November’s Master Your Breath message:
E: Exhale Fully
Remember that the first step to effective life-enhancing breathing is to exhale fully and completely through your mouth. Then the simplest process for learning how to breathe deeply and slowly is the “breathe and count” system. Just breathe in slowly, through your nose, to a count of 4 (count in your head: 1 and 2 and 3 and 4). Then hold your breath for a count of 4. Finally, slowly release the breath, through your mouth, to a count of 4. Repeat the process for 5 minutes. Feel a delicious deep sense of calm permeating your entire being. Ahhhhh…
N: Nutrition Excellence Daily
The healthiest cultures on the planet place their greatest emphasis on a plant-based diet. And for good reason! Chlorophyll, a substance responsible for the green color in plants, enhances your body’s ability to uptake oxygen from the air. In turn, all of your body’s metabolic processes are more efficient and effective in energy consumption and production. Some valuable sources of chlorophyll include: alfalfa, broccoli, beet greens, Brussels sprouts, green peppers, kale, leeks, mustard greens, spinach, Swiss chard, and turnip greens. And raw is always best!

As the U.S. economy continues to stumble along, small business owners are searching for low-cost and no-cost ways to promote their businesses and get their name in front of potential customers. “Even with talk about a recovering economy, businesses are still watching every penny,” says Drew Gerber, CEO of Wasabi Publicity, Inc., a boutique PR firm in North Carolina.
PR is a perfect way for small business owners and profesionals to get attention and attract new customers. “Nothing has people knocking on your door like PR,” says Gerber. “Most companies know this, but not all have the budget to hire a PR firm. The good news is you don’t have to.”
That’s because there are so many free or low-cost ways to get PR via the Internet. It’s never been easier to practice your own public relations. But it takes time and effort on your part. Here are eight frugal PR tools you can use to launch your own public relations effort.
1. PRWebis a low-cost news release submission and distribution service used by many small firms. News and press releases distributed via PRWeb raise your online visibility where millions of people are searching for information. When you submit your news releases to PRWeb, they will be indexed by search engines such as Google, sent to news sites such as Yahoo! News and placed into RSS feeds with more than 250,000 subscribers that include bloggers, journalists and consumers.
PRWeb also helps you build back links and inbound links from other premium sites, one of the most important assets to build your website’s credibility in search engines. All of this helps drive traffic by helping people find you online and click through to your website. One of the best parts about PRWeb is all of the free help available on the site. Look in the “Tools & Tips” section for advice on how to write a good press release, common press release mistakes, best practices for online news releases, how to format your news release and more.
2. Free Press Release lets you submit releases at no charge. The basic service provides free distribution to Google News and other popular search engines. If you register (still free) you have additional capabilities to log into your account, monitor your release, and delete it. A more expansive paid service is also available.
3. Another free press release distribution service called 1888PressRelease.comsends your releases to search engines, news wires and websites. For a modest fee, you can upgrade to wider distribution. You can also attach files, logos or images to your press release if you want.
4. PitchRate.com is a free service that connects journalists with topic experts – such as small business owners – for free media coverage. Basically, it’s a place where you can get free media leads. PitchRate also offers helpful (free) information on how to get free publicity, PR tips, personal branding ideas and more. It sponsors regular free “PR Happy Hour” conference calls that let you talk live with marketing and PR experts, ask questions and get free advice.
5. For a free list of local newspapers and other publications in any area of the country, as well as Canada and a few other countries check out a site called US Newspaper List at www.usnpl.com. For a fee you can purchase and download a spreadsheet or mailing address label file for all of the U.S. newspapers listed on the site – about 3,900. Information is updated quarterly.
6. PRnewswire.com and Businesswire.com are the two largest news release distribution services used by major companies and organizations. These services are more expensive than others, but even if you don’t use their paid services you can learn a lot by seeing what kinds of releases other companies are issuing. You can view releases for free at the site, with hundreds issued daily.
7. Enhanced Online News (EON), a new service from BusinessWire, is a terrific way to turn a basic press release into an interactive web page with all kinds of cool bells and whistles, including images (such as your logo) and video. Cost is $195 and includes lifetime hosting of your online press release and up to three photos and videos. See the site for live examples.
8. If don’t already have a logo for your business, it will help your PR effort to get one. Logoease.comis a site that helps you create a logo for free in little time. Logoease provides you the different electronic files for both web and print use of your logo. You can download as many as 10 free logo designs at any one time. Or for a low-cost logo (under $50) designed by a pro try LogoNerds.com.
